Sentence examples of "s'avoir mal aux dents" in French

<>
Hier j'avais mal aux dents. I had a toothache yesterday.
Mon fils a mal aux dents. My son has a toothache.
Il ne peut pas bien mâcher parce qu'il a mal aux dents, en ce moment. He can't chew well, because he has a toothache now.
J'ai mal aux dents. I've got a toothache.
Comme elle se rend chez le dentiste régulièrement, elle a rarement mal aux dents. She visits the dentist on a regular basis, so she seldom gets toothaches.
Elle va régulièrement chez le dentiste, c'est pourquoi elle a rarement mal aux dents. She goes to the dentist regularly, so she seldom gets toothache.
